Abstract.In this paper, we investigate the network design guideline which can enhance the robustness of the network to both random failures and intentional attacks maximum while keeping the average connectivity $\langle k \rangle$ per node constant. We find that the strategy that protect the highest degree nodes is not effective. When 3% highest nodes are protected, the robustness only enhances about 0.001.
